These references show both contrasts and connections between the well-known stories in the Torah, and the current ones being played out. Three examples in Chapter 2:\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\r\n<ol>\r\n\t<li><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The chapter begins with Joshua sending two spies to Jericho. It is no coincidence that Joshua\u2019s first act as leader of the people is sending two spies. Joshua was one of the original 12 spies sent to the land of Canaan in Numbers. This time, Joshua himself orders the spies be sent. In the Torah, it seems as if the people had made the request and God and\/or Moses reluctantly agreed.\u00a0 Joshua also makes sure to send only two spies for a very specific mission in one location. Perhaps this is an indication that the original spies with their grandiose mission were doomed from the onset. The success of this mission is also an indication that Joshua is trying to right the wrongs of the past. He may also realize that the people will be calmer with a successful mission.\u00a0<\/span><\/li>\r\n\t<li>The two spies encounter Rahab, an innkeeper\/prostitute. She hides them on her roof when the king of Jericho comes looking for them. This story evokes the story of the two angels who came to visit Lot in Genesis. In that story, Lot tries to confront the angry mob by offering his own daughters to save the guests. In the end, the two angels must save Lot and his family- telling them to flee to the mountainside while Sodom is destroyed. Here, Rahab is the one who saves the two visitors. She artfully distracts the local guard and tells the two men to run to the hills to safety. Rahab takes the place of the angels in this flipped story. Perhaps the message here is that in the books of the Prophets, God does not always act in an outward manner. Help may not come from obvious angels, but from the most unlikely places.<\/li>\r\n\t<li>Rahab also tells the spies that she believes in God because she has heard all about the wonders God performed on behalf of the Israelites including \u201cFor we have heard how the Lord dried up the waters of the Sea of Suf before you, when you came out of Mi\u017crayim\u201d (verse 10). This recalls another foreigner who favored the Israelites because of what he heard about Egypt: \u201cJethro priest of Midian, Moses\u2019 father-in-law, heard all that God had done for Moses and for Israel, God\u2019s people, how God had brought Israel out from Egypt\u201d (Exodus 18:1). According to the narrative in Joshua 2,<\/span> <span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">before the conquest of Canaan, Joshua sends two men as spies to see the land. They come to Rahab\u2019s house for lodging, information, and\/or sex. The king, hearing about the two men, demands that Rahab give them up. Like the midwives in Egypt, Rahab is faced with a \u201cmoment of truth.\u201d Like them, Rahab defies the ruler and rescues the Israelites. She tells the king\u2019s men that the two men have left and that the king\u2019s men should chase them. Meanwhile, she has hidden the men under the flax drying on her roof (2:4); the writer uses the unusual word <\/span><i><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">ti<\/span><\/i><i><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">z<\/span><\/i><i><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">peno, <\/span><\/i><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u201cshe hid him\u201d (even though there are two men), perhaps as an allusion to Exod 2:2, where Moses\u2019s mother hides her newborn <\/span><i><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">(ti<\/span><\/i><i><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">z<\/span><\/i><i><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">penehu). <\/span><\/i><\/p>\r\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Rahab is midwife and mother to Israel in its beginnings in Canaan.<\/span><\/p>\r\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Rahab lets the two men out through her window, which is in the town wall. She requests a return for her act of <\/span><em><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">hesed<\/span><\/em><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">, special kindness. She asks that she and her family be spared once the Israelites attack Jericho. The spies give her a crimson thread to hang from her window, with the injunction that she is to gather her family and wait inside her house; as long as they stay indoors, they will be spared, just as the Israelites who stayed in houses marked with the blood of the paschal lamb were spared the fate of the Egyptians.<\/span><\/p>\r\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Rahab has a special function in the biblical narratives of Israel\u2019s existence in the land. When uncovering the men, she explains that she knows that God will give Israel the land (2:8). She declares (quoting from the Song of Miriam in Exodus 15; see v. 11) that \u201cdread\u201d has fallen on the inhabitants and that they all \u201cfear\u201d Israel (2:9). This is the message that the men bring back to Joshua. Rahab is thus the oracle of Israel\u2019s occupation of the land. Another woman, the prophet Deborah, announced a major victory in the taking of Canaan; and the end of Israel\u2019s occupation of the land is pronounced by yet another woman, the prophet Huldah.<\/span><\/p>\r\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Rahab, who begins as triply marginalized\u2014Canaanite, woman, and prostitute\u2014moves to the center as bearer of a divine message and herald of Israel in its new land. Even though later generations of readers have been squeamish about her occupation, preferring to think of her as an \u201cinnkeeper,\u201d she is remembered in Jewish tradition as the great proselyte, How could he send spies again?!<\/span><\/p>\r\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">However, a careful reading of the two stories in Tanach will notice some major differences. First the number: Moses sent 12 spies to scout out the land of Canaan. Joshua sends 2. Then there's the\u00a0<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">nature of these spies<\/span><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">: Moses sent in the heads of tribes. Joshua simply sent spies. We have no idea of their status.<\/span><\/p>\r\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">And there\u2019s one glaring difference staring the reader in the face. The text uses an odd word to describe the spies being sent: <\/span><i><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">cheresh<\/span><\/i><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">. The meaning of this word in this verse is hard to understand. The word literally means deaf (or silent). Are we to understand that Joshua sent deaf spies? Rashi tries to understand this word and comes up with two possible readings:<\/span><\/p>\r\n<ul>\r\n\t<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">He sent spies in and told them to act deaf. If people thought they were deaf, they would be more free to share information around them that they otherwise would keep secret.<\/span><\/li>\r\n\t<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">He sent them in the guise of pottery sellers (playing on the similarity between the words Cheresh \u2013 deaf, and Cheres \u2013 pottery). If they came as peddlers, no one would assume their presence in Canaan was odd. \u00a0<\/span><\/li>\r\n<\/ul>\r\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">All of these differences in the mission are trying to tell us something very important. However, Rahab is told by the king of Jericho to bring forth Joshua\u2019s spies, who have been discovered in \u201csearching out all the land\u201d. Courageously, Rahab hides the two spies on her roof and sends the king\u2019s men on a wild-goose chase, telling them that the Israelite spies had already left the city after dark. Rahab explains her dangerous decision not to expose the spies: \u201cI know the Lord has given you the land\u2026For the Lord, your God, is He who is God in Heaven above and on earth beneath\u201d (verses 9-11). <\/span><\/p>\r\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Rahab and the spies make a pact that in return for her help, she and her family will be dealt with kindly when the Israelites conquer Jericho (verses 12-14). Rahab then helps the spies make their escape from the city by means of a scarlet rope hung from her window, to also be used to identify her home and family to the conquering Israelite troops (verses 15-21). <\/span><\/p>\r\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The Rabbinic Sages generally regard Rahab in a positive light. She is included among the upright (mesharim) of the non-Jewish nations (Pesiqta Rabbati 40:3). The Shekhinah (\u201cDivine Presence\u201d) is said to have rested on her (Ruth Rabbah 2:1), suggesting that she had prophetic powers. Having engaged in prostitution for many years, at the age of fifty, Rahab converts to Judaism. According to Rabbinic tradition, Rahab eventually marries Joshua (Talmud Bavli, Megillah 14b), and eight priestly prophets are descended from her (Sifre on Numbers, Chapter 78). <\/span><\/p>\r\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Rahab is said to have been one of the most beautiful women in the world. The similarities speak for themselves: information of military and strategic value was required in each case and could be reliably secured only through the exercise of what has come to be known as \u201c<\/span><i><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">humint<\/span><\/i><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u201d\u2014human intelligence. The differences, however, are striking.<\/span><\/p>\r\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Primarily, the scope was different. It required twelve scouts and forty days to complete the reconnaissance of the Land of Canaan, while only two spies and, arguably, only a few days were required for Jericho. It also appears that whereas the twelve scouts observed their objectives from afar (a recurring theme word in Numbers 12 is \u201cwe saw\u201d), the two spies interacted with Rahab, their local source. Perhaps it is in consideration of this particular difference that the Torah defines the earlier mission as \u201cscouting\u201d (<\/span><em><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">latur et ha`aretz<\/span><\/em><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">) while Joshua\u2019s agents are clearly designated \u201cspies\u201d (<\/span><em><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">meraglim<\/span><\/em><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">).<\/span><\/p>\r\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Regarding the intelligence gathered, there is a remarkable agreement between the information conveyed to the spies by Rahab and an implicit assumption made earlier in the Torah. The song Israel sang after crossing the Red Sea states, \u201c\u2026 the entire population of Canaan melted (<\/span><em><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">namogu<\/span><\/em><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">). Fear and terror fell upon them\u201d (Exodus 15:15-16). Rahab confirmed to the spies that \u201cthe fear of you has fallen upon us and the entire population has melted (<\/span><em><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">namogu<\/span><\/em><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">) before you\u201d (2:9). Small wonder, then, that of all they must have seen and heard during their mission, the words the spies chose to convey in their report to Joshua were \u201cindeed, the entire population has melted Rahab hangs a red string from her window, she and her family would remain safe from the imminent Israelite invasion; if she does not, she forfeits the promise of protection. This sign bears clear echoes of the Biblical past\u2014the sacrificial blood on the Israelite doorposts that drew God\u2019s protection from the Plague of the Firstborn in Exodus 12, the red string around the wrist of Zerah that signaled his emergence from his mother Tamar\u2019s womb in Genesis 38\u2014and its echoes also continue to reverberate in modern history.<\/span><\/p>\r\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The anthropologist Elly Teman explored the role of the Rahab story in the popular mystical tradition of wearing a red string around one\u2019s wrist as protection from the Evil Eye. <\/span><\/p>\r\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Perhaps more surprisingly, Rahab\u2019s red string has even made an appearance in the political history of the United States. As documented by historian William R. Trotter, during the Civil War, a secret organization of abolitionist Quakers known as \u201cthe Red String Society\u201d operated in the Piedmont region of North Carolina. They sought to sabotage the Confederate war effort by facilitating desertion among Confederate soldiers. Their goal was to bring about the ultimate end of the evil practice of American slavery.<\/span><\/p>\r\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Because the Red Strings committed treason against their erstwhile government, they took great pains to preserve secrecy. Each reportedly wore a red string on his or her lapel, a sign recognizable only to fellow saboteurs. The symbolism was unmistakable: The Union Army, by acting against the forces of enslavement, played the role of Joshua\u2019s army carrying out the will of God. The Red Strings expected and hoped that the forces of the Union would win the war and destroy their irredeemably corrupt Southern society. The Red Strings therefore played the role of Rahab, doing their part to assist the sacred war effort and bring down the Jericho Confederacy. The red strings they wore served as a sign not only to one another but also to God above, seeking His recognition and protection from the approaching onslaught.<\/span><\/p>\r\n<p><span
